The ethics of these hidden networks are inherently dualistic. On one hand, Tor is a lifeline for human rights defenders. On the other, the same anonymity that protects a dissident also shields criminal enterprises, from black markets to data breaches. The challenge for society is not to eliminate these "night" spaces, but to balance the necessity of privacy with the demands of public safety.
